WebWhat are the possible dangers of static electricity? Some dangers posed by static electricity are: Electric shock due to the flow of current through the body, causing a person everything from an uncomfortable zap to falls, burns, or stopping the heart. Fires or explosions due to the ignition of flammable or explosive mixtures. WebDangers of Electricity.
